How would i go about editing the drop-down menus on the product page for each individual product, if i got to the theme editor and edit them, the description applies to all the products
Hi there @Ourvexi . Thank you for posting your question! I’m happy to help with this.
When you edit an area in your theme editor you are actually editing a template that is applied to multiple pages. For example, when you edit your Default product page in your theme editor you are editing all pages that use the “Default product” template (which is all of your products by default). Instead of editing this product information in your theme editor, you will want to edit this on the product’s information page in your Shopify Admin using metafields.
Metafields enables you to save and display specialized information that isn’t usually captured in the Shopify Admin. We have a guide explaining how to set up and use metafields on this page. That being said, to use metafields there are ultimately three steps:
- Create the metafield definition following these steps here.
- Add the metafield value to the correct part of your store following these steps here.
- Connect metafields to your theme to display specialized information on your online store following these steps here.
